@charset "utf-8";
/* CSS Document */

*{ margin:0; padding:0;}

body{
	text-align: center;
	background-color:#FFFFFF;
	font-family: "メイリオ", "ＭＳ Ｐゴシック", Osaka, "ヒラギノ角ゴ Pro W3";
	font-size:11px;
	color:#000000;
}

h1{ font-size:21px; line-height:1.8; margin-bottom:10px; padding-left:155px;}

h2{ font-size:18px; line-height:1.5; color:#666666; margin-bottom:15px;}

img{border:0;}

div#container{
	margin: 0 auto; /* Firefox */
	width: 950px;
	height:1651px;
	background:url(../img/monet/main_bg.gif);
}


/* main */

div#main{
	float:right;
	text-align:left;
	width:700px;
}

div#main .title{
	width:700px;
	height:156px;
	background:url(../img/monet/monet_logo.gif) top left no-repeat;
	font-size:14px;
	margin-top:40px;
	line-height:1.5;
}

div#main .title p{
	padding-left:155px;
}

div#main .photoMain{
	width:639px;
	heigtht:431px;
	margin-top:10px;
}

div#main .photoSub{
	width:639px;
	heigtht:485px;
	margin-top:28px;
}
	

div#main .caption{
	width:430px;
	padding-left:5px;
}

div#main .message{
	width:540px;
	margin-top:70px;
}

div#main .message p{
	font-size:12px;
	line-height:1.7;
	margin-bottom:10px;
}

/* navi */
div#sideNavi{
	float:right;
	text-align:left;
	width:237px;
	display: inline;
}
div#sideNavi ul{
	margin-top:35px;
	list-style-type:none;
}

div#sideNavi ul li{
	margin-bottom:15px;
}

div#sideNavi ul li a{
	display:block;
	width:104px;
	height:23px;
	text-indent:-3000px;	
}

div#sideNavi ul li.home a{background:url("../img/monet/btn_home.gif");}
div#sideNavi ul li.top a{background:url("../img/monet/btn_top.gif");}
div#sideNavi ul li.info a{background:url("../img/monet/btn_info.gif");}
div#sideNavi ul li.menu a{background:url("../img/monet/btn_menu.gif");}
div#sideNavi ul li.press a{background:url("../img/monet/btn_press.gif");}
div#sideNavi ul li.map a{background:url("../img/monet/btn_map.gif");}